Why attic insulation punches above its weight

Attics are the main user interface in between conditioned area and the outdoors. The majority of climate zones call for greater R-values at the roofline or attic flooring than anywhere else in the envelope. That is because heat motion through the top of a building is dominated by both conduction and air motion. Warm air rises and attempts to get away. Solar radiation turns the roof into a heat source. Moisture trips air currents into the attic and condenses on cool surfaces when conditions align. A properly insulated and air-sealed attic eases all 3 problems, so the a/c system runs less hours and at lower intensity.

The parts that matter more than R-value

Manufacturers print R-value in strong type on every bag, and it is very important. Yet I have examined lots of jobs where the rated R-value would have sufficed on paper, but the real performance failed. The reasons were simple and predictable: air leak, thermal bypasses, and moisture issues. This is where professional insulation companies make their keep.

Air sealing goes together with insulation. Vent stacks, top plates, recessed lights, duct goes after, and attic hatches are all holes that let air move easily between conditioned areas and the attic. If those holes remain open, loose-fill insulation ends up being a filter rather than a barrier. Warm, damp air presses through and strips heat out, leaving a dust trail to prove it. An insulation contractor who comprehends this sequence will deal with air sealing as action one, not an optional add-on.

Thermal continuity is the 2nd issue. In many attics, framing and mechanical information produce spaces or low spots where insulation is thin or absent. Those are the spots that develop cold bedrooms and mysterious hot corners. Insulation installers who think like investigators check the edges, not just the open fields.

Finally, wetness control. The attic is the pressure relief valve for water vapor that leaves through the ceiling. If it gets caught in thick insulation or on cold roofing system sheathing, mold might follow. Balancing air sealing with proper ventilation or, in conditioned attics, an appropriate vapor control method, keeps assemblies dry.

None of these information are complicated, however they do need time, products matched to the assembly, and a systematic installer who knows where to look.

Numbers that guide practical decisions

When clients inquire about expected cost savings, I avoid promising a single number. Structures differ. A modest cattle ranch with an R-13 attic in a mixed climate can see heating and cooling savings of 15 to 25 percent by air sealing and bringing the attic to R-49 or higher. In snowbelt areas with high heating loads, the portion can go higher because the attic drives more of the seasonal loss. In sunbelt environments, minimizing attic heat gain can cut summertime electrical bills substantially, frequently the more obvious half of the year's savings.

A much better concern is how the financial investment acts with time. Attic insulation has no moving parts. With correct installation, it needs to perform for years. The modest maintenance includes keeping baffles clear at the eaves, checking for animal activity, and protecting the insulation throughout electrical or low-voltage work. Compare that to devices upgrades that start depreciating the minute they are set up and need routine service. The less attractive task frequently wins the long game.

What professional installers bring that DIY hardly ever delivers

Do-it-yourself tasks have their location. Attic work sometimes appears like an obvious candidate. Rental blowers are readily available, insulation can be found in easy-to-carry bags, and tutorials make it seem simple. The part that matters most, though, typically isn't the blowing of insulation. It is the survey and prep that precede it, and the discipline to stop when conditions require a various approach.

Good insulation installers start by mapping heat, air, and wetness paths. They lift existing insulation where required, seal leading plates and penetrations with foam, mastic, or sealant suitable for the gap and substrate, and construct proper dams around heat sources and gain access to points. They add baffles at the eaves to maintain ventilation. They examine bath fans and kitchen area vents to validate they tire outdoors, not into the attic. They verify knob-and-tube electrical wiring is missing or decommissioned before covering. They search for deck staining that indicates existing condensation problems. It sounds tedious, and much of it is, however each small repair extends the life and efficiency of the insulation you're paying for.

I remember a small office where summer season cooling bills spiked every June. The owner had added 6 inches of loose fill a couple of years previously, however personnel still grumbled about afternoon heat. A cautious walk-through discovered 2 concerns: a wide-open chase behind a shared duct riser, and a row of high-bay can lights without covers. Warm air was essentially using the duct chase as a chimney, and the cans were radiating. We sealed the chase, set up rated covers over the fixtures, air-sealed the leading plates, and regraded the insulation. Exact same heating and cooling system, very same setpoints. Bills after the work dropped approximately 18 percent over the next cooling season, confirmed by energy declarations. The difference wasn't magic. It was sealing and continuity.

Material choices and where they fit

Most attics can be insulated with any of 4 products: loose-fill fiberglass, cellulose, mineral wool, or spray polyurethane foam. They are not interchangeable in every situation.

Loose-fill fiberglass is common, clean to handle, and lighter per inch than cellulose. It carries out well when set up to the correct density, with sufficient depth markers to prevent low spots. It does not restrain air motion on its own, so air sealing stays essential.

Cellulose, made from recycled paper treated with fire retardants, is much heavier and tends to settle a little with time. It can fill small spaces much better than fiberglass and withstands smoldering fire spread. In older homes with lots of small penetrations, I frequently use cellulose because it knits together and reduces convection within the insulation layer. Its weight and moisture behavior need regard. If you believe roofing Insulation contractor leaks or seasonal condensation, the assembly needs ventilation and air control dialed in.

Mineral wool is less typical in loose-fill form however popular in batts along knee walls and vertical surface areas. It manages heat well and resists pests. For attics with equipment closets or storage knee walls, mineral wool can offer a long lasting, straight plane.

Spray foam is the outlier. It moves the thermal border to the roofing deck, creating a conditioned attic. This method shines when ductwork and air handlers reside in the attic or when complex geometry makes flooring insulation and air sealing not practical. Closed-cell foam includes vapor control and structural tightness, while open-cell enables more drying. Both need a skilled crew and a prepare for ventilation due to the fact that the attic becomes part of the conditioned space. The expense per square foot is greater, but in specific buildings, the net efficiency benefits validate the price.

One repeating mistake I see is mixing products haphazardly. For example, adding foam board over a partial flooring however leaving nearby areas open up to the attic can produce uneven R-values and condensation risks. Consistency matters. So does detail at transitions, such as where a sloped ceiling fulfills a flat ceiling. An expert strategy requires the assembly to function as a system.

What a thorough attic evaluation looks like

Before any insulation enters, an insulation contractor should inspect with a cam, a tape, and a little bit of curiosity. The inspector needs to determine existing depth and estimate existing R-value, determine the type and condition of materials in place, and photograph issue areas. Expect a conversation about your a/c devices, where it lies, and whether ducts run through the attic. Ventilation courses at the eaves and ridge should be looked for obstruction. The inspector ought to test or at least aesthetically validate that restroom and cooking area fans vent outdoors.

If the building has noticeable moisture damage, rusted fasteners, or sharp winter lines of frost on sheathing, the plan requires a moisture technique, not just more insulation. That can include targeted air sealing, enhanced ventilation, or reviewing the roofing system underlayment throughout future roof work. In many cases, changing to a conditioned attic with spray foam solves numerous concerns simultaneously by getting rid of vented attic air and the pressure imbalances that drive moisture upward.

For light commercial areas with drop ceilings under truss bays, the evaluation needs to consist of how the ceiling aircraft is constructed. Gaps around ceiling penetrations are often larger than in property settings, and the depth of available space above a grid can vary extensively. Fire code and plenum requirements also enter into play, which is why insulation companies that routinely serve industrial clients are worth seeking out for these projects.

Cost, incentives, and how to check out a quote

Pricing differs by market and product, however a ballpark for air sealing plus adding substantial loose-fill insulation in a simple attic may land between a couple of thousand dollars for a little home and more for bigger or more complicated buildings. Spray foam at the roofing system deck costs more per square foot and depends heavily on density and access.

The method a quote is composed informs you practically as much as the rate. Try to find line products that mention air sealing, baffles, damming around hatches, and security around heat sources. Insulation depth should be specified in inches and target R-value, not just "blown to code." Ask whether the team will adjust or change any crushed or misaligned duct runs they experience, or whether that is handled individually. In older buildings, anticipate language about handling existing insulation and prospective adders if hidden hazards appear.

Utility rewards can shorten payback materially. Some programs need a pre- and post-visit by a certified auditor to certify. Good insulation companies know the programs in their location and will assist you through the procedure. For leased homes, inspect whether rewards go to the owner, the renter, or can be split.

Risks worth managing

Insulation is flexible, however there are edge cases. Covering recessed lighting fixtures that are not rated for insulation contact is a fire danger, which is why professional teams set up approved covers or maintain clearances. Sealing attic gain access to hatches without weatherstripping and insulation defeats the function and creates a cold area that drips in winter. Blocking soffit vents with insulation causes wetness buildup and roofing aging. Adding insulation over active knob-and-tube circuitry violates code and can be unsafe. Experts inspect these items and develop safeguards into the job.

Another danger is compressing batts in tight cavities under storage decks. Compressed insulation loses R-value. If the attic should bring storage, prepare a raised platform with appropriate stopping and constant insulation under it. For commercial spaces with roof systems and service courses, draw up long lasting sidewalks to keep technicians from crushing insulation during maintenance.

When a conditioned attic is the smarter play

Most attics are insulated at the flooring and ventilated at the eaves and ridge. It is a robust, affordable technique. There are times, however, when bringing the attic inside the thermal envelope changes the game. If you have ductwork, an air handler, or sensitive devices in the attic, insulating the roof deck with spray foam and getting rid of ventilation can considerably reduce losses. The ducts now run in moderate conditions rather than an oven in summer or a freezer in winter. Systems cycle less and deliver air at closer to create temperature levels. I have actually seen convenience issues disappear in homes where just insulating the flooring did nothing for the hot supply run that crossed 30 feet of attic to reach the far bedroom.

The compromises are cost, code considerations for ignition barriers, and the need for a ventilation strategy that represents a now-tight attic. In humid environments specifically, you must manage indoor humidity to avoid moisture from accumulating on the roofing deck. That might imply a devoted dehumidifier or tight control of the main system. Experienced installers deal with heating and cooling contractors to choreograph this.
